Transaction 8921588bb949d1da8916ea3dd770bc85f1b174411f4c30b6baa208b5271a5388
1 Input
1 Output
-
8921588bb949d1da8916ea3dd770bc85f1b174411f4c30b6baa208b5271a5388:0
- value
- 87652
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3494b8d762bc0e46ce36b2f9e7f65af70ffd9b86 OP_EQUAL
- address
- 36V3Dua3HBmW1L2RJTy6Rggkdo1RKf16kN